#e09fc3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e09fc3 is composed of 87.8% red, 62.4% green and 76.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 29% magenta, 12.9%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 326.8 degrees, a saturation of 51.2% and a lightness of 75.1%. #e09fc3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c13f87.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

Shades and Tints of #e09fc3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080305 is the darkest color, while #fdf8fb is the lightest one.
